Vivienne du Lac has a simple life - or so she thinks. As a freelance researcher, she travels the world with no worry for tomorrow. Then one fateful night, an intruder threatens her life. She wakes up the next morning with no recollection of what happened, and no trace of the stranger.
Dreams she thought were innocent start making a helluva sense, and so begins a clash between what she was taught is real and the life she was always meant to live.
A tormented lover with shady connections to the local Mob, a sorcerer bent on destruction and a demon dog as a protector complete the cast of the first instalment. But Avalon Dreams is only the beginning.
To find out what the past is all about, you'll have to delve into Avalon Wishes, deeper into Camelot and its politics, into the Fae world and Arthur's own bed.
Yet the adventure only comes to an end in Avalon Nightmares, with an epic conclusion and a battle between good and evil that does not go as expected...
Love, magic, betrayal and sacrifice run this series into a spiral of emotions. Get lost in a modern-day Arthurian retelling packed with a slow burn romance, a tortured knight, a bad guy with Merlin issues, and a talking dog/demon lord/ancient deity. Welcome to the new Camelot. Boxset contains Books 1-3.

Alexa has been a lifelong writer and first began creating other worlds and characters at the ripe age of 12. Growing up in the Transylvania region surrounded by epic mountains and a never ending stream of legends and stories was bound to create an overactive imagination. This shines through Ms. Whitewolf’s writing by creating worlds filled with unique folklore, life wisdom and plenty of furry creatures.

Her series focus on strong heroines, kind yet sexy men, fights of good and evil and the never-ending learning curve of humanity’s strong – and weak – points. Romanian folklore is intertwined with her writing, more notably in her shifter romance series, the Moonlight Rogues. Her other series draw on world mythology, such as the Avalon myth and Arthurian legend (the Avalon Chronicles) and Ancient Egypt (The Sage’s Legacy).
